What Causes Yellow Color In Eyes With Black Spot?

I have had a bloodshot eye for 2 days. Today, day 3, my eye has yellow in it and a black spot, and the blood has lessened. I am 86 and had aTIA 4 months ago. I am otherwise fine except my balance is problematic. My R.N. granddaughter just told me about the yellow in my eye and the spot. I hadn t seen it myself. My BP is good. I have regular checks at lab as I have kidney disease which has not bothered me. I d just like to know if I should go to Emergecy tonight or wait until morning to contact my optometrist? Thank you.

Ophthalmologist 's  Response
Hello
Welcome to health care magic.

I reviewed your history.
It seems from the history that you had subconjunctival hemorrhage following which you are having a yellow soot.
It can be because of color changes as the blood is getting absorbed in the eye.
No need yo worry about it and it is not a emergency.
Hence I don't feel there is a need to go to emergency department now and you can visit your ophthalmologist tomorrow.
